F. hepatica is a parasite causing losses of great importance in animal production. It is also considered a zoonosis of growing importance. During the infection the parasite releases a number of antigens (called Excretory Secretory Products - ESP) facilitating the parasites survival. A number of ESP components have immunomodulatory properties. To determine if ES from various F. hepatica isolates have different immunomodulatory abilities “BOMA” cells were stimulated with ES from laboratory Weybridge (FhWey-ES) and wild (FhWild-ES) Fasciola hepatica isolates. Overall design: The experiment was performed in quadruplicate. Cells were seeded in 24 deep well plates. Four wells were stimulated and four were unstimulated and treated as a controls. RNA was isolated from cells from each well followed by labelling with Cy3 (control cells) or Cy5 (stimulated cells). The material was hybrised to four bovine mRNA microarrays (Agilent).
